“Millennials are not lazy, entitled losers and we actually have a lot to say,” – Erin Bury. Officially my favourite quote from one of my podcast guests!

The big reason I wanted to chat with Erin was that she is such a good example of where hustle can take you. She’s gotten to where she is in her career because she worked hard, tried new things, and took some major risks.

For instance, when I asked her how she got to be one of Marketing Magazine’s 30 Under 30, she said she nominated herself. I bet most people wouldn’t have even thought of doing that, and while those people are waiting for someone to just give it to them, Erin went out and got it for herself. You go, girl!

I also love how she advocates for everyone to work on their personal brand. As I mentioned, my day job, part of it entails teaching professionals how to craft their personal brand to win new business.

But if you’re not looking for clients, you could still find a new job or a new gig just by putting some time and effort into your social profiles and pitching yourself as an expert to the media. I reinvented my personal brand less than a year ago, and I’m telling you it has rocked my world big time — in a good way.

Tidbits of Advice from Erin

  • Put time and effort into crafting your personal brand. That’s how you’ll stand out from the crowd when applying for jobs or starting your own business.
  • Find a mentor to help you find out what direction you want to go in for your career or learn new skills.
  • Pay it forward, either by investing in future entrepreneurs or becoming a mentor yourself.
